Buying the Right Wedding Gifts

With the introduction of gift registries, it has made it significantly easier for people to purchase wedding gifts that couples are sure to like, while avoiding duplication. Yet, there are so many people who refuse to take advantage of such things available to them. During a friend’s wedding, he received a cookware set, despite the fact that he already had a quality set at home, because of this reality; such gifts are destined to sit in the garage, unlike those gifts that can be used. So what can you do to avoid this from happening?

The first thing that you should do is use a gift registry, if one is provided for you. It’s made available for this exact reason, so that the gifts you give to the couple are things they want and will eventually use, rather than a gift that they made decide to give away or store away for years. It’s also helpful in preventing you from giving them a gift that they’ve already received, as an item will be removed from the registry when it has been purchased.

Second, if you feel that you must buy something that isn’t on the registry, make sure you include a receipt. Even if you’re certain that the couple will like what you’ve purchased for them, there is always that chance that someone else comes up with the same idea. This is ever truer when it comes to breakable items. Another thing that you should consider doing is purchasing the gift closer to the wedding date, that way the couple can return it if they find that it’s of no use to them.
